Introduction

“Tamilrockers” is a name widely associated with online piracy hubs that leaked films, TV shows, and other copyrighted content, often shortly after (or even before) theatrical release. References like “Tamilrockers Malayalam Page 1” typically point to a specific page or search result where Malayalam-language releases were listed or distributed. Examining this topic requires attention to technology, culture, law, and the film industry’s evolving response.

  • The Small Film Crisis: A Malayalam film like B 32 Muthal 44 Vare or Thanneer Mathan Dinangal (a cult hit) relies on word-of-mouth and theatrical run. When a "Page 1" leak happens on release day, the producer loses weekend collections. Several small-budget Mollywood films have closed within 3 days of release solely because a high-quality print appeared on Tamilrockers Page 1.
  • The Star's Dilemma: Big stars have fan clubs that actively avoid piracy to support their idol. However, for mid-level stars (Asif Ali, Biju Menon), a "Page 1" leak can decimate a career resurgence.
